Israeli Trading Platform eToro Plans $5 Billion IPO on US Stock Market
Yoni Assia, co-founder and CEO, eToro Doron Letzter (eToro pic) eToro, the trailblazing Israeli-founded retail trading platform, has set its sights on the public market with a bold stride forward. The company has confidentially submitted filings to the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), signaling its intent to go public in a move that could…
